- 军军小站|张军博客
搜索到与相关的文章
编程技术

宋立波:闲谈运营商手机软件商城和应用工厂(运

(中国电信)(中国移动)自从我参加了中国移动应用商场(MobileMarket)上市发布活动(2009.8.17),以及今天刚参加的中国电信天翼应用工厂首届开发者大会(2009.12.16)之后,我已经能感觉到运营商在3G时代抢夺客户、开发者、CP、AP的赛跑中那颗紧张的心跳声,说紧张不仅从运营商从高层、研究院、运营中心等部门从上到下协作速度之快讲的,而且要从这些从传统电信行业跨过互联网,直接进入移动互联网的运营商在论坛上讲述自己所不擅长的业务来讲的,其实

系统 2019-08-29 22:35:57 1903

编程技术

KMP算法深度解析

摘要:KMP算法是字符串匹配的经典算法,由于其O(m+n)的时间复杂度,至今仍被广泛应用。大道至简,KMP算法非常简洁,然而,其内部却蕴含着玄妙的理论,以至许多人知其然而不知其所以然。本文旨在解开KMP算法的内部玄妙所在,希望能够有助于学习与理解。1、KMP算法一种改进的字符串匹配算法,由D.E.Knuth与V.R.Pratt和J.H.Morris同时发现,因此称之为KMP算法。此算法可以在O(n+m)的时间数量级上完成串的模式匹配操作,其基本思想是:每当

系统 2019-08-29 22:30:45 1903

编程技术

当你累了,准备放弃时,看看这个吧!!!

送给所有还在坚持的朋友~~每个人都背负着一个沉重的十字架,在缓慢而艰难地朝着目的地前进。途中,有一个人忽然停了下来。他心想:这个十字架实在是太沉重了,就这样背着它,得走到何年何月啊?!于是,他拿出刀,作出了一个惊人的决定:他决定将十字架砍掉一些。他真的这么做了,开始砍十字架。。。砍掉之后走起来,的确是轻松了很多,他的步伐也不由得加快了。于是,就这样走啊走啊走啊走,又走了很久很久很久很久。他又想:虽然刚才已经将十字架砍掉了一块,但它还是太重了。为了能够更快更

系统 2019-08-29 22:27:42 1903

编程技术

Mac OS X Leopard与目录服务(AD/OD)集成宝典(9)

9.扩展记录扩展记录是在Leopard的OD中引入的概念.正如这个名字隐含的,扩展记录是在另一个引入的记录上添加了信息的记录.扩展记录允许实施一个本来在前面目录服务中没有的记录应用到一个用户记录.这一点对主目录服务器没有扩展架构权限的管理很有用.为了实施扩展记录,要把主OD绑定到根目录服务,把对象从根目录引入,然后用MacOSX特殊的属性增加到引入的记录上,比如MCX设置,IMHandle和WeblogURI等.MacOSX客户被绑定到主OD和其它的目录服

系统 2019-08-29 22:26:28 1903

编程技术

NetBeans 时事通讯(刊号 # 119 - Sep 30, 2010

现在的netbeans.org瞬息万变。为了帮助您快速的获得最新消息,一个由志愿者组成的团队会每周收集与Netbeans相关的时事通讯,包括文章,教程,重要事件等等。刊号#119-Sep30,2010文章针对NetBeans平台应用程序的多平台安装程序EdvinSyse开发了一个WebStart程序用来减少那些针对不同NetBeans平台应用程序需要开发多个安装程序的应用。NetBeans平台上的商业智能TomCosley将向您介绍一个基于NetBeans

系统 2019-08-29 22:23:19 1903

编程技术

听命于我!让机器人流上道德的血液

随着机器人变得越来越智能化和拟人化,我们一点也不难想象未来某一天它们完全的独立自主。一旦机器人能够独立自主的时候,人类将不得不想办法如何能让它们不说谎、不欺-骗、不盗-窃而且和远离其它我们人类每天在做的所有坏事。这就涉及到机器人伦理学,这个机器人研究领域的目标是让机器人遵守特定的道德标准。在最近的报道中,乔治亚理工学院的研究人员们讨论了人类如何能够确保机器人不会违反规定。机器人伦理学这个研究领域的目标是让机器人遵守特定的道德标准第一,拥有道德调节器军队使用

系统 2019-08-29 22:13:29 1903

编程技术

关于分页算法的详细说明

这种model1模式页面显示和分页的业务逻辑混合在一起.比较简单.但是代码可读性很差,而且不容易维护.在韩顺平SERVLET教程的第四讲中有明确的说明.晚上弄清楚算法,贴过来.需要4个参数pageSize-->用户指定pageNow-->用户选择rowCount-->从表中查询出来pageCount-->计算出来pageCount的计算方法if(rowCount%pageSize==0){pageCount=rowCount/pageSize;}else{

系统 2019-08-29 22:08:29 1903

编程技术

【排序结构4】 归并排序

归并排序O(N*logN)是另一种效率很高的排序方法。"归并"的含义就是将两个或两个以上的有序表组合成一个有序表。加入两个有序表的长度分别为m、n,则一次归并的时间复杂度为O(m+n)。我们可以用"归并"的思想来实现排序。假如待排序列含有n个关键字,则可看成是n个有序的子序列,每个序列长度为1,然后两两归并,得到[n/2]个长度为2或1的子序列,在两两归并....,知道得到一个长度为n的有序序列为止。这就是2-路归并算法。下图就是2-路归并排序的一个例子:

系统 2019-08-29 21:59:43 1903

编程技术

Spring bean的生命周期

当一个bean的作用域设置为singleton,那么SpringIOC容器中只会存在一个共享的bean实例,并且所有对bean的请求,只要id与该bean定义相匹配,则只会返回bean的同一实例。换言之,当把一个bean定义设置为singleton作用域时,SpringIOC容器只会创建该bean定义的唯一实例。这个单一实例会被存储到单例缓存(singletoncache)中,并且所有针对该bean的后续请求和引用都将返回被缓存的对象实例,这里要注意的是s

系统 2019-08-12 09:30:34 1903

编程技术

commons-fileupload实现文件上传功能实例

Apache提供的commons-fileuploadjar包实现文件上传确实很简单,最近要用Servlet/JSP做一个图片上传功能,在网上找了很多资料,大多是基于struts框架介绍的,还有些虽然也介绍common-fileupload的上传,但是那些例子比较老,有些类现在都废弃了。通过研究学习总结,终于完成了这个上传功能,下面与大家分享一下。案例场景一个图书馆后台管理界面,需要提供上传图书图片的功能并且最终显示在页面中。实现效果进入添加书籍页面,默认

系统 2019-08-12 09:30:11 1903